[发明专利]一种无线传感器网络故障的处理方法有效
申请号: | 201010163829.5 | 申请日: | 2010-04-29 |
公开(公告)号: | CN101848478A | 公开(公告)日: | 2010-09-29 |
发明(设计)人: | 高德云;张宏科;梁露露;方然;郑涛;段俊奇 | 申请(专利权)人: | 北京交通大学 |
主分类号: | H04W24/04 | 分类号: | H04W24/04;H04W84/18 |
代理公司: | 北京众合诚成知识产权代理有限公司 11246 | 代理人: | 童晓琳 |
地址: | 100044 北京市西*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 无线 传感器 网络故障 处理 方法 | ||
技术领域
本发明属于无线通信技术领域,尤其涉及一种无线传感器网络故障的处理方法。
背景技术
近年来,随着微电子技术和通信技术的不断进步,传感器节点逐渐朝着微型化、智能化的方向发展。由这些体积小,成本廉价的传感器节点构成的网络以其无处不在的感应、计算特点对物理世界进行有效的感知,进一步提高了人类获取客观信息的能力,并广泛应用于军事、环境监测、智能家居、建筑物监测以及医疗护理等多个领域,具有重要的研究价值及应用前景。
无线传感器网络通过部署在监测区域内的传感器节点收集周围环境信息并将其发送给相关用户。无线传感器网络节点的能量、通信能力以及可用资源非常有限;传感器网络内节点数量庞大、可靠性差、动态性强。传感器网络的节点调度机制要能在这些限制条件下去实时有效地监控传感网,并且协助用户去配置和管理传感器网络。
在通常情况下,传感器网络节点能量有限且多以电池进行供电,更加之无线传感器网络使用的环境异常复杂和恶劣,传感器网络的节点会出现各种故障,这会降低或失去预定的功能,甚至造成严重的损失乃致整个网络瘫痪。通过故障处理能及时、正确地对各种异常状态或故障状态给出诊断,预防或消除故障,对传感器的运行进行必要的指导,提高传感器运行的可靠性、安全性和有效性。
现有的无线传感器网络节点故障管理策略主要有两种:集中式故障处理及分布式故障处理。前者是节点将所有故障信息发送到管理端,管理端对故障进行分析和判断,并发送处理命令,在网络规模很大时,大量故障报告及处理信息的传播会浪费网络的大量资源,同时也会造成网络的拥塞,导致故障扩大化;后者是节点在本地对故障信息自行进行分析和处理,但是传感器节点的硬件资源有限,对复杂故障的处理并不容易,而且需要耗费节点的大量资源和能量,减少节点的生命周期。
针对上述问题,考虑在利用无线传感器网络进行集中式故障管理的基础上,结合分布式节点本地处理,引入无线传感器网络故障分级及移动故障代理的概念,对于低级别故障节点进行本地处理和合并,仅向管理端通报故障处理信息;对于高级别的故障则将故障摘要发送到管理端,由管理端通过处理和分析,发送相应的移动故障代理迁移到故障节点附近进行故障节点的确定和处理。本发明实现一种混合式的故障管理机制,可以结合集中式和分布式故障管理的优点,更有效和节能地实现对无线传感器网络节点故障的管理。
发明内容
本发明的目的在于,针对采用集中式故障处理方式的无线传感器网络存在占用网络资源的问题,以及采用分布式故障处理方式的无线传感器网络存在消耗传感器资源和能量的问题,提出一种无线传感器网络故障的处理方法。
技术方案是,一种无线传感器网络故障的处理方法,其特征是所述方法包括下列步骤:
步骤1:服务端启动后,开启监听进程监听故障报警信息;
步骤2:节点启动后,向服务端发送启动消息;
步骤3:服务端根据所述节点发送的启动消息,维护节点信息表;
步骤4:节点判断自身是否发生故障,如果未发生故障,则继续判断;如果发生故障,则执行步骤5;
步骤5:节点判断故障级别,并根据故障级别进行相应处理。
所述节点在启动后还包括:周期性地向所述节点相邻的一跳节点发送请求邻居信息报文,并在接收到回复报文后更新存储在所述节点中的邻居节点信息表。
所述启动消息包括地址信息、能量信息及邻居节点个数。
所述服务端存储故障处理经验日志。
所述故障处理经验日志包括:故障编号、发生故障的时间、发生故障的网络节点标识、产生故障的事件类型、事件典型值、所发送的移动故障代理类型和处理结果。
所述节点判断自身是否发生故障通过检测自身是否发生故障判断事件集列表中记载的事件确定,当节点自身发生故障判断事件集列表中记载的事件,则节点自身发生故障。
所述故障判断事件集列表中的事件包括:数据吞吐量、节点丢包率、孤立节点、最小链路质量、节点剩余电量的变化。
所述故障级别根据故障的严重程度确定,包括告警故障级别、普通故障级别和致命故障级别。
所述节点根据故障级别进行相应处理包括下列步骤:
步骤11:当故障级别为告警故障级别时,执行步骤12;当故障级别为普通故障级别时,执行步骤13;当故障级别为致命故障级别时,执行步骤14;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京交通大学,未经北京交通大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010163829.5/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种获取干扰矩阵的方法和装置
- 下一篇:一种无线通讯网络扩容方法及基站天线